  • Automotive gear oils are used for lubrication of gears, bearings and other parts of mechanical transmissions, drive axles and steering gears, for lubrication, cooling, rust and cushioning. Due to the complicated working conditions of the automobile gear, the contact pressure is large, the circumferential speed is fast, the sliding speed is high, and the oil temperature is high, the requirement for the gear oil is high. The working conditions of the hyperbolic gear transmission are more demanding, and the performance requirements of the automobile gear oil are higher. If there is no suitable gear oil, the normal lubrication of the gear cannot be guaranteed, which may lead to early wear and abrasion of the gear, and even cause a large Vehicle and personal accidents. Therefore, in order to maintain the normal transmission of the power of the car engine, the quality of the car gear oil is very important.

技术领域
本发明涉及汽车零件领域,特别涉及一种汽车润滑油。
背景技术
汽车齿轮油用于机械式变速器、驱动桥和转向器的齿轮、轴承等零件的润滑,起到润滑、冷却、防锈和缓冲的作用。由于汽车齿轮工作条件复杂,接触压力大,圆周速度快,滑动速度高,油温高,故对齿轮油的要求较高。双曲线齿轮传动的工作条件更苛刻,对汽车齿轮油使用性能要求更高,如果没有合适的齿轮油,就不能保证齿轮的正常润滑,容易导致齿轮的早期磨损和擦伤,甚至会造成大的车辆和人身事故。因此,要保持汽车发动机的动力正常的传递,汽车齿轮油的质量就非常重要。
发明内容
本发明要解决的技术问题是提供一种减小汽车齿轮的磨损量,达到润滑的最大无卡咬负荷、减少烧结负荷和综合磨损,延长发动机寿命的汽车润滑油。
为解决上述技术问题,本发明的技术方案为:一种汽车润滑油,其创新点在于:按重量分数配比由以下组分制成:
新戊基多元醇酯87-98份;
BHT抗氧剂1-2.2份;
极压剂 4-6份;
亚磷酸二正丁酯1-1.7份;
硫磷丁辛醇锌盐3-5份;
猪油4-6份;
石油磺酸钠2.1-2.8份;
氯化石蜡4-7份;
磷之星4-6份;
甲基硅油1-3份;
烷基萘1.4-3.2份。
进一步的,所述极压剂为聚五硫化物。
本发明的优点在于:本发明具有极好的极压抗磨性能,承载能力较高许多配方可达2832N以上,其中最高达5653.975N,可配置重负荷车辆齿轮油,也可用于重负荷和中负荷工业齿轮油。
本发明配方科学合理,使得齿轮钢球的润滑不发生卡咬最高负荷,在该负荷下摩擦表面间能保持完整的油膜;使得齿轮钢球发生烧结的最低负荷,达到润滑的极限工作能力;使得齿轮钢球综合磨损值的若干次校正负荷数学平均值,达到润滑从低负荷至烧结负荷整个过程的平均抗磨性能,本发明汽车齿轮油的工作温度范围也比较宽,最大限度满足汽车齿轮的润滑,并延长其使用寿命。
具体实施方式
下面的实施例可以使本专业的技术人员更全面地理解本发明,但并不因此将本发明限制在所述的实施例范围之中。
实施例1
本发明的汽车润滑油按重量分数配比由以下组分制成:
新戊基多元醇酯87份;
BHT抗氧剂1份;
聚五硫化物 4份;
亚磷酸二正丁酯1份;
硫磷丁辛醇锌盐3份;
猪油4份;
石油磺酸钠2.1份;
氯化石蜡4份;
磷之星4份;
甲基硅油1份;
烷基萘1.4份。
实施例2
本发明的汽车润滑油按重量分数配比由以下组分制成:
新戊基多元醇酯98份;
BHT抗氧剂2.2份;
聚五硫化物 6份;
亚磷酸二正丁酯1.7份;
硫磷丁辛醇锌盐5份;
猪油6份;
石油磺酸钠2.8份;
氯化石蜡7份;
磷之星6份;
甲基硅油3份;
烷基萘3.2份。
实施例3
本发明的汽车润滑油按重量分数配比由以下组分制成:
新戊基多元醇酯93份;
BHT抗氧剂.7份;
聚五硫化物5份;
亚磷酸二正丁酯1.3份;
硫磷丁辛醇锌盐4份;
猪油5份;
石油磺酸钠2.5份;
氯化石蜡5份;
磷之星5份;
甲基硅油2份;
烷基萘2.3份。
本发明具有极好的极压抗磨性能,承载能力较高,许多配方可达2330N以上,高温烧结负荷较高,可达7856N,可配置重负荷车辆齿轮油,也可用于重负荷和中负荷工业齿轮油。
